Which month offers the lowest hotel rates in Danbury?
February is the most affordable month to book a hotel in Danbury, with average nightly rates around KRW 192,982. Prices peak in January, when rates reach about KRW 335,236 per night.
(Based on Trip.com data from January 17, 2025 to January 17, 2026.)

What is the cheapest day of the week for hotels in Danbury?
Hotel rates in Danbury are typically lowest on Wednesday, with average nightly rates around KRW 215,599. Sunday tends to be the most expensive, averaging KRW 309,660 per night.
(Based on Trip.com data from January 17, 2025 to January 17, 2026.)
